Hotel Las Terrazas - Burgos
42.364307, -3.71187Offering a shop and a restaurant, Hotel Las Terrazas Burgos lies in a historical district, 25 minutes on foot from Burgos Cathedral and 15 minutes by car from Cartuja de Miraflores. The hotel features both Wi-Fi throughout the property and free private parking on site.
Location
You'll need 15-minute drive to Burgos airport. Places of worship to visit within 10 minutes' drive of this 3-star hotel include Iglesia de San Nicolas de Bari Catholic Church. The accommodation is located 25 minutes' stroll from Museo del Libro Fadrique de Basilea.
Rotonda El Encuentro bus stop is at a distance of a short walk to Hotel Las Terrazas.
Rooms
They are furnished with double beds or bunk beds along with a cupboard and a work desk. Offering bath sheets for guests' comfort, the private bathrooms are fitted with a bathtub and a bidet.
Eat & Drink
Residents can have breakfast in the restaurant. There is a lounge bar onsite.
